Foster Garvey is pleased to announce the arrival of our 2025 Summer Associates in the Seattle office. This year, we welcome four talented individuals, including one returning summer associate, who will contribute their diverse skill sets and perspectives to the firm.

Meet our 2025 Summer Associate class:

Grace Ande
Rising 3L | Seattle University School of Law

Grace is an active contributor to Seattle U Law’s academic and extracurricular life, serving on both the Law Review and Moot Court Board. She earned CALI Awards in Legal Writing and Torts and currently serves as VP of Networking for the Womxn’s Law Caucus. Her professional background includes legal internship experience at a Seattle-based plaintiffs’ firm and prior roles in education and public service. Outside the classroom, Grace is passionate about sustainable agriculture, ceramics and giving back through organizations like Meals on Wheels and Feeding America. She holds a B.A. in Finance from Washington State University Honors College.

 

 

Landon Coles
Rising 2L | Harvard Law School
2025 Kenneth L. Schubert Diversity Fellow

Landon brings a strong commitment to leadership and inclusion to his law school experience, contributing to student government, Black Law Students Association and Harvard Association of Law and Business. He also supports prospective students as a JD Admissions Fellow. Prior to law school, Landon advanced ESG and DEI initiatives at The Estée Lauder Companies, where he helped lead global events, build strategic communications and amplify sustainable innovation efforts. He holds a B.A. in Political Science from the University of Miami.

 

 

Morgan Lewis
Rising 3L | UC Berkeley School of Law

Morgan’s legal interests are rooted in service and advocacy, with hands-on experience supporting clients through pro bono initiatives focused on expungement, legal name and gender marker changes and access to justice. She recently contributed to criminal casework and court proceedings at the U.S. Attorney’s Office in Yosemite National Park. Prior to law school, Morgan worked in healthcare and early childhood education, where she developed strong interpersonal and problem-solving skills in high-responsibility environments. She holds a B.S. in Biology from the University of Washington.

 

 

Penny Pathanaporn
Rising 3L | University of Washington School of Law

Penny returns to Foster Garvey after a successful summer with the firm in 2024. At UW Law, she is an active member of the Asian Pacific American Law Students Association, Tech Law Society and Law and Business Association, and volunteers at the Asian Bar Association of Washington Legal Clinic. Prior to law school, Penny worked at an immigration law firm where she assisted on a range of visa and adjustment cases and supported clients through complex filings and interviews. She holds a B.A. in Political Science from the University of California, Los Angeles.

 

 

Each summer associate will be paired with their own Principal mentor, Associate buddy and Workflow Coordinator throughout the program. This personalized approach ensures they receive guidance and support while working on various projects within the firm's practice groups. By engaging in challenging assignments, the Summer Associates will gain firsthand experience that reflects the realities of practicing law at Foster Garvey.

“It’s always a joy to welcome new talent to the firm,” said Bethany Brown, Senior Director of Attorney Recruiting. “Our summer associates bring fresh energy, curiosity and a real enthusiasm for the work. I’m excited to see the connections they build and the contributions they make over the coming weeks.”

We are looking forward to a successful and rewarding summer with the incoming 2025 Summer Associates as they embark on their legal careers and contribute to helping the firm deliver best-in-class legal services to clients across the diverse industries we serve.
